Brief summary
This is a randomised controlled trial of a home-based resistance training program using resistance exercise bands, for people with type 2 diabetes who are limited in their ability to perform aerobic exercise due to other co-morbidities.
Interventions
The resistance training program comprised four upper body and three lower body exercises using exercise bands, for 30 minutes/day for 4 months. The resistance exercises performed were chest press, seated back rows, leg abductions, leg extension, seated leg press, triceps extensions, and biceps curls. Leg abduction and leg extension were performed using body weight as resistance.
